1 / 6The Kashmir Files has shattered all the records at the box office. After crossing the Rs 100-crore mark on March 18, the film has now created history by entering the Rs 200-crore club. The Kashmir Files released all over India on March 11.2 / 6The film, which released on March 11, is based on the exodus of Kashmiri Hindus during the Kashmir insurgency in 1990.3 / 6The film stars Anupam Kher, Darshan Kumaar, Mithun Chakraborty and Pallavi Joshi.4 / 6After crossing the Rs 100-crore mark in seven days, The Kashmir Files has now shattered records by hitting the Rs 200-crore mark, making it the highest grosser post the pandemic.5 / 6The Kashmir Files is based on the life of Kashmiri Pandits in 1990, during the Kashmir insurgency.6 / 6The film is a true story, based on video interviews of the first generation victims of The Kashmir Genocide of the Kashmiri Pandit Community.
